Additional Location Information
4 miles from the historic centre of Spoleto, on the side of Spoleto, towards Assisi and Perugia, both a 40 mins beautifully scenic drive. A perfect location to access the rest of Umbria easily : through the tunnel from La Passionata (15 mins), you hit the Valnerina, which will take you to Norcia (1 hr) and Casteluccio (1 hr 15 mins), where you can dine on white truffle and special lentils, in a local restaurant with amazing views in the little hick, hill-top town of Castelluccio that arises through swirling mists above the huge and mind-blowingly mystic plane of the Gran Piano. Brilliantly blue skies, brightly coloured patchwork fields, against a deep gold backdrop, peppered with herds of horses, sheep and white cows, bells tinkling, as they meander this sensational terrain. This is a place to visit, not to stay - you would go mad !!!
Or, you can stop for lunch in charming Norcia, a bit touristy, a bit small, but this mediaeval walled town is well worth a visit.
Alternatively, you can take the Flaminia, on this side of the tunnel, and, visit all the hot spots of Umbria : Gubbio, Todi, Assisi, Spello, Trevi, Orvieto, Montefalco and Perugia, on a circular tour.
